Output 019cca660500659c7b37f05f8916590c2e54bcd59e6927f7a13b43ede4f1c75c:1

value
12487295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eac0393736010384bb66bd27aca4f5c98503118 OP_EQUAL
address
3EhPwXL8Wf8seFE5FgHjAMiNcDtVdqfj9G
transaction
019cca660500659c7b37f05f8916590c2e54bcd59e6927f7a13b43ede4f1c75c